Most Tacoma film buffs will not have an opportunity to attend this year’s Oscar awards, but they will have a chance to join in the celebration, albeit on a smaller scale, and support their local arts community in the process.
The Broadway center for the Performing Arts will be hosting its very own Annual Film Awards Party at the Theater on the Square. The event will take place in the Grand Cinema, complete with red carpets, paparazzi, forecast voting, and prize giveaways, all of which will be hosted by local personalities.
There will also be a silent auction and raffle, with all proceeds going to help support the programs and operations at the Grand. Those who come out will be able to purchase refreshments from a variety of locally made snacks from the concession stand. The suggested attire for the evening is black-tie or formal, but for those who wish to do something a little different, there will be a costume contest for those who arrive dressed as a character from their favorite film to be nominated to win an award this year. There will be prizes, supplied by the Melting Pot, given for the winners.
All this will be taking place on February 28. Further information is available on the Broadway Center for the Performing Arts website.
